CO-CHAIR OF THE EU-BULGARIA JOINT PARLIAMENTARY COMMITTEE CATHERINE GUY-QUINT - VISIT TO BULGARIA

24 - 29 JULY 2006

The Co-Chair of the EU-Bulgaria Joint Parliamentary Committee and Member of European Parliament, Ms. Catherine Guy-Quint, will pay a visit to Bulgaria from 24 to 29 July 2006.

On 24 July 2006, Ms. Guy-Quint will confer with Mr. Konstantin Penchev, Chairman of the Supreme Administrative Court.

The programme of the visit on 25 July 2006 envisages meetings with National Assembly Chairman Georgi Pirinski, Minister of European Affairs Meglena Kuneva, Deputy Minister of Agriculture and Forestry Dimitar Peytchev, Deputy Minister of Environment and Water Jordan Dardov, Prosecutor General Boris Velchev and Deputy Minister of Justice Margarit Ganev.

On 26 July 2006, Ms. Guy-Quint will meet the Minister of Interior Rumen Petkov, Members of the Bulgarian parliamentary delegation to the EU-Bulgaria Joint Parliamentary Committee, the leadership of the parliamentary European Integration Committee and the Bulgarian MPs - Observers to the European Parliament.

The Co-Chairs of the EU-Bulgaria Joint Parliamentary Committee Catherine Guy-Quint and Atanas Paparizov will give a news conference on 26 July 2006, at 12.00 noon.

The same day, Ms. Guy-Quint will confer with Deputy Minister of Foreign Affairs Evgenia Koldanova and Deputy Minister of Finance Lyubomir Datzov.

On 27 July 2006, Ms. Guy-Quint will visit Plovdiv where she is scheduled to meet Plovdiv Regional Governor Todor Petkov and Plovdiv Chamber of Commerce and Industry President Dobrina Prodanova.

On 28 July 2006, Ms. Guy-Quint will visit Bourgas where she is scheduled to meet Bourgas Regional Governor Lyubomir Panteleev.
